What you'll do...

  • Create a safety culture and apply and implement workplace policies

  • Lead/coach skilled trades/maintenance personnel in all aspects of asset management including but not limited to: asset availability (mean time to repair, mean time between failure), cycle time, preventative maintenance, predictive and condition-based monitoring technologies.

  • Lead/coach teams in leveraging new and existing machine monitoring tools to identify constraints in the system and systematically reduce and eliminate interruptions in production flow.

  • Supervise, evaluate, and empower an hourly team that produces manufactured products, and organize workflow to meet quality and daily productivity requirements

  • Ensure safety, quality, and productivity objectives are met through coaching standardized work, verifying lines are running safely, smoothly, and producing quality parts

  • Build strong interpersonal relationships with hourly team members, union, and management teams.

  • Communicate effectively with hourly team members, leaders, business partners and customers

  • Administer the CBA (collective bargaining agreement) consistently and effectively

  • Evaluate team member performance and encourage continuous improvement
